Jack layton was in it more for people than for himself Ottawa ottawa was a sweat bath the day jack layton announced he wanted to be ndp leader, back in 2002.And after the formalities were done, we returned to my modest, air conditioning free apartment a few blocks from parliament hill so he could do a long list of interviews. Most of these were done semi nude, i discovered, glancing up to see most of jack’s clothes piled on my couch and him holding court, phone in hand, on my balcony.Looking back, it’s fitting his lack of airs were on such full display:He was the real deal. Those experts who weren’t asking why he would want to win were confidently predicting he would lose.But jack would have none of it.So he did what so many miss today:He got out and infected as many people as possible with his relentless optimism and faith that just because something hadn’t happened yet didn’t mean it couldn’t.He won on the first ballot. Our only fight came in a blues bar in ottawa’s byward market about two days after he became leader.He asked how many seats the ndp would win in the next election.I said 25, almost twice as many as they had then, but jack saw this as defeatism. “Think bigger,”He said, before telling his favourite sports story.You might think this involved the montreal canadiens, but it was actually about water polo. “Politics is like water polo.Stay calm on the surface, work underwater where they can’t see you and then kick hard. ” Many politicians might think the point of kicking harder was for them, but not jack.And the loss we feel today is because we know there was at least one politician in it more for people than himself. I first realized this walking into his house with him once.I remember being taken aback that there was a community meeting in his living room.Jack took it in stride.As one does, he had given out keys to his house so people had a place to organize. Because whether you’re a doctor from abroad driving a taxi, a blue collar worker looking for a job, an aboriginal community living in shacks or a newly married gay couple, the affection jack had for you couldn’t be faked. In the nine years since that soupy day when he set out to change canadian politics, much has changed.I was lucky to be there for some of it, but this is not time to remember leadership wins, new budgets, ever larger caucuses or a viable chance to finally get politics that work better for more people. For me, it’s a chance to remember the laugh after giving a speech with his neck half cocked because one of the teleprompter screens was put on backwards.To recall the guy who carried my suitcase into the hotel for me after i’d fallen asleep on the campaign bus.And to relive the constant flurry of emails at all hours from an ‘energizer bunny’ of a politician who always believed things could get better. An hour after jack passed away, a friend texted me after getting out of an elevator.He said that people were visibly saddened, that this wasn’t about another public figure but something more personal. He’s right.But the contagious humanity that let jack take the ndp to new heights doesn’t have to depart as unfairly as he did.It could be passed on, in the kind of change that he always believed was possible. Jamey heath was jack layton’s communications director from 2002 to 2006.
